We are a money transfer regulated in UK⁣ licenced for FCA but what I can see is the banks categorize us like a⁢ high risk company and prefer do not offer the service!

We have the hole process︀ working the big problem right now! is an account on the bank to receive a︁ customers transfer
 
Correct - you are classified by default⁠ as a high-risk business given money laundering concerns and reluctance of high-street banks to serve⁤ their effective competitors. Even provisions in the PSD2 prohibiting discrimination of MSB's by the banks⁣ don't really work well. The fact you're regulated by the FCA won't get banks too⁢ excited and queueing in line to offer their services, it rather goes the reverse way.︀

Some of the solutions have been named in this thread, and there are more in︁ the spot. However, it all goes down to the particulars of your business model, ownership︂ structure, targeted groups and types of customers and destinations of your outward remittances.
